Why Live in Turtle Creek

Turtle Creek in Dallas offers a blend of sophisticated high-rise living and historic charm, situated between Oak Lawn and Uptown, just 2 miles north of Downtown Dallas. The neighborhood features high-rise residential towers and midcentury modern condo complexes, including the historic Grande Dame of Turtle Creek. Luxury condos like The Plaza at Turtle Creek and The Vendome offer amenities such as concierge service and private elevators. Historic bungalows and Craftsman-style homes are also found in the northern part of the neighborhood. Turtle Creek Village provides dining and shopping options, including Jalisco Norte and Tom Thumb. The area is known for its chic coffee shops and eateries along Oak Lawn Avenue, such as Union coffee house and Pappadeaux Seafood Kitchen. The Rosewood Mansion on Turtle Creek offers French-inspired dining at The Mansion Restaurant. Turtle Creek Park and Reverchon Park provide green spaces with walking paths, tennis courts, and playgrounds. The Katy Trail runs along the eastern border, connecting residents to Uptown. Turtle Creek Park hosts events like the annual Day at the Races and Light Up Turtle Creek Park. The neighborhood is safer than the national average and is served by the Dallas Area Rapid Transit, with bus stops along Maple Avenue and Cedar Springs Road. Dallas Love Field Airport is 4 miles away, and Dallas Fort Worth International Airport is 18 miles away.
